The agent pushed his foot on the gas. Everything happened so fast. It was just supposed to be a pickup, a small USB stick. How much trouble could it be worth? Two cars started to close-in. One black and one white. The agent didn't even know he was being followed.

"What is on this file?!?" the agent yelled to the car's speaker phone.

"Is this really the time to be asking that?"

"You said this was a simple transaction."

"We said there might be complications."

A bullet whizzed through the back window and almost crazed the agent. He looked in the rear view mirror. A woman was leaning out the window with a gun.

"This is more than a complication!"

"It really is not safe to talk and drive."

The line went dead.

"Hello! Hello!"

The agent took another look at the rear view mirror. The woman with the gun was aiming right at him. He turned left on the wheel. Another shot. Another close miss. He had to do something.

The agent grabbed his gun. He rolled the window down. With one hand on the wheel he leaned outside and aimed his pistol. A curve was coming up. He steadied his aim and pulled the trigger. The bullet went low. It hit the left front tire of the white car. There was the sound of a screech as the car turned, uncontrollably and crashed through the railing. There was a scream as the car headed down the cliff.

One more to go. The agent ducked back into the car. A tunnel was coming up. He switch lanes and started to slow down. The black car started to catch him. The agent lifted his gun. As soon as the driver was in sight he fired. The bullet jammed in the window. Bullet-proof glass. The driver smiled. But the agent was a quick thinker. He fired a second shot. The driver laughed. When he was distracted, the agent turned into the black car. The tunnel got closer. Only one of them made it through.

After an hour of driving the agent pulled over. There was no signs of anyone around. He grabbed laptop and plugged in the USB stick. It was a wallet. A bitcoin wallet. There was also a password. He typed it in and pushed enter. The amount came up.

929,042 BTC.
